TRS232ECPW Equivalent & Substitute Parts
Part Overview
The TRS232ECPW is a 2/2 full-duplex RS232 transceiver in 16-TSSOP surface mount packaging manufactured by Texas Instruments. This interface IC operates at 4.5V to 5.5V supply voltage with a 250kbps data rate and 500mV receiver hysteresis, designed for serial communication applications requiring RS232 protocol compliance.
The TRS232ECPW is classified as obsolete. Substitute parts are necessary to maintain design continuity, ensure supply chain availability, and support long-term product lifecycle management. Equivalent alternatives maintain core RS232 transceiver functionality while offering improved availability and extended operating temperature ranges in active product lines.

Key Parameters
| Parameter | TRS232ECPW Value |
|---|---|
| Manufacturer | Texas Instruments |
| Type | Transceiver |
| Protocol | RS232 |
| Number of Drivers/Receivers | 2/2 |
| Duplex | Full |
| Receiver Hysteresis | 500 mV |
| Data Rate | 250kbps |
| Voltage - Supply | 4.5V ~ 5.5V |
| Operating Temperature | 0°C ~ 70°C |
| Mounting Type | Surface Mount |
| Package / Case | 16-TSSOP (0.173", 4.40mm Width) |
| RoHS Status | ROHS3 Compliant |
| Moisture Sensitivity Level (MSL) | 1 (Unlimited) |
| Product Status | Obsolete |
Substitute Part Grouping Explanation
Substitution of the TRS232ECPW is determined by the following critical parameters:
Mandatory Compatibility Parameters:
- Protocol: RS232
- Number of Drivers/Receivers: 2/2
- Duplex: Full
- Mounting Type: Surface Mount
- Package / Case: 16-TSSOP (0.173", 4.40mm Width)
Electrical Compatibility Parameters:
- Voltage - Supply: 4.5V ~ 5.5V (minimum requirement; higher ranges acceptable)
- Data Rate: 250kbps (minimum requirement; higher rates acceptable)
- Receiver Hysteresis: 500mV (maximum acceptable; lower values acceptable)
Operational Compatibility Parameters:
- Operating Temperature: 0°C ~ 70°C (minimum requirement; extended ranges acceptable)
Substitute parts are grouped into two categories:
Category 1 - Direct Parametric Equivalents: Parts matching all mandatory parameters and meeting or exceeding electrical specifications. These include MAX232ECPW, MAX232EIPWR, MAX232ACUE+, and MAX232ACUE+T.
Category 2 - Enhanced Specification Equivalents: Parts with improved electrical performance (lower hysteresis, wider supply voltage range, higher data rates) or extended operating temperature ranges. These include MAX3232CUE+, MAX3232CUE+T, MAX3232EUE+, MAX3232EUE+T, and SP3232EBCY-L/TR.
Parameter Comparison
| Part Number | Manufacturer | Protocol | Drivers/Receivers | Data Rate | Voltage Supply | Receiver Hysteresis | Operating Temp | Package | Product Status |
|---|---|---|---|---|---|---|---|---|---|
| TRS232ECPW | Texas Instruments | RS232 | 2/2 | 250kbps | 4.5V ~ 5.5V | 500mV | 0°C ~ 70°C | 16-TSSOP | Obsolete |
| MAX232ECPW | Texas Instruments | RS232 | 2/2 | 250kbps | 4.5V ~ 5.5V | 500mV | 0°C ~ 70°C | 16-TSSOP | Obsolete |
| MAX232EIPWR | Texas Instruments | RS232 | 2/2 | 250kbps | 4.5V ~ 5.5V | 500mV | -40°C ~ 85°C | 16-TSSOP | Active |
| MAX232ACUE+ | Analog Devices Inc./Maxim Integrated | RS232 | 2/2 | 200kbps | 4.5V ~ 5.5V | 500mV | 0°C ~ 70°C | 16-TSSOP | Active |
| MAX232ACUE+T | Analog Devices Inc./Maxim Integrated | RS232 | 2/2 | 200kbps | 4.5V ~ 5.5V | 500mV | 0°C ~ 70°C | 16-TSSOP | Active |
| MAX232AEUE+ | Analog Devices Inc./Maxim Integrated | RS232 | 2/2 | 200kbps | 4.5V ~ 5.5V | 500mV | -40°C ~ 85°C | 16-TSSOP | Active |
| MAX3232CUE+ | Analog Devices Inc./Maxim Integrated | RS232 | 2/2 | 235Kbps | 3V ~ 5.5V | 300mV | 0°C ~ 70°C | 16-TSSOP | Active |
| MAX3232CUE+T | Analog Devices Inc./Maxim Integrated | RS232 | 2/2 | 235Kbps | 3V ~ 5.5V | 300mV | 0°C ~ 70°C | 16-TSSOP | Active |
| MAX3232EUE+ | Analog Devices Inc./Maxim Integrated | RS232 | 2/2 | 235Kbps | 3V ~ 5.5V | 300mV | -40°C ~ 85°C | 16-TSSOP | Active |
| MAX3232EUE+T | Analog Devices Inc./Maxim Integrated | RS232 | 2/2 | 235Kbps | 3V ~ 5.5V | 300mV | -40°C ~ 85°C | 16-TSSOP | Active |
| SP3232EBCY-L/TR | MaxLinear, Inc. | RS232 | 2/2 | 250kbps | 3V ~ 5.5V | 300mV | 0°C ~ 70°C | 16-TSSOP | Active |
Engineering Selection Recommendations
For Direct Replacement (Identical Specifications): MAX232ECPW provides parametric equivalence to TRS232ECPW with identical electrical and thermal specifications. Both parts are classified as obsolete; however, MAX232ECPW maintains higher inventory availability (713 pcs vs. 1290 pcs for TRS232ECPW).
For Active Product Line Substitution (Recommended for New Designs): MAX232EIPWR is an active Texas Instruments product offering identical electrical specifications to TRS232ECPW with extended operating temperature range (-40°C to 85°C). This part is supplied in Cut Tape and Digi-Reel packaging and provides superior long-term availability.
For Extended Temperature Range Applications: MAX232AEUE+ and MAX232AEUE+ (Analog Devices Inc./Maxim Integrated) are active products supporting -40°C to 85°C operation. Data rate specification is 200kbps, which remains compatible with TRS232ECPW applications requiring up to 250kbps.
For Low-Voltage Supply Applications: MAX3232CUE+, MAX3232CUE+T, MAX3232EUE+, and MAX3232EUE+T support 3V to 5.5V supply voltage range, enabling operation in systems with lower supply rails. These parts feature 300mV receiver hysteresis and 235Kbps data rate, both meeting or exceeding TRS232ECPW requirements.
For High-Volume Production: MAX3232CUE+T and MAX3232EUE+T offer the highest inventory levels (25,400 pcs and 17,700 pcs respectively) in Cut Tape and Digi-Reel packaging, supporting automated assembly processes.
All substitute parts maintain ROHS3 compliance, MSL Level 1 rating, and EAR99 export classification consistent with TRS232ECPW.
